How Does the Calculator Work?
This calculator uses established scientific formulas to estimate your body's energy needs and predict your potential weight loss rate. Here's a breakdown of the core concepts:
1. Basal Metabolic Rate (BMR)
Your Basal Metabolic Rate (BMR) is the number of calories your body burns at rest to maintain basic life-sustaining functions, such as breathing, circulation, cell production, and nutrient processing. It's the minimum amount of energy your body needs to simply exist. The calculator uses the Mifflin-St Jeor equation, which is widely considered one of the most accurate BMR prediction formulas:
- For Men: (10 × weight in kg) + (6.25 × height in cm) – (5 × age in years) + 5
- For Women: (10 × weight in kg) + (6.25 × height in cm) – (5 × age in years) – 161
Your BMR is influenced by factors like age, gender, height, and current weight. As you lose weight, your BMR may slightly decrease, meaning your body needs fewer calories to maintain its new, lighter state.
2. Total Daily Energy Expenditure (TDEE)
While BMR accounts for calories burned at rest, your Total Daily Energy Expenditure (TDEE) includes all the calories you burn throughout the day, including physical activity. It's your BMR multiplied by an activity factor:
- Sedentary: BMR × 1.2 (little or no exercise)
- Lightly Active: BMR × 1.375 (light exercise/sports 1-3 days/week)
- Moderately Active: BMR × 1.55 (moderate exercise/sports 3-5 days/week)
- Very Active: BMR × 1.725 (hard exercise/sports 6-7 days a week)
- Extra Active: BMR × 1.9 (very hard exercise/physical job)
Your TDEE is the total number of calories you need to consume daily to maintain your current weight. To lose weight, you need to consume fewer calories than your TDEE.
3. Calorie Deficit and Weight Loss
Weight loss fundamentally comes down to creating a calorie deficit – consuming fewer calories than your body burns. When you create a deficit, your body turns to stored energy (primarily fat) to make up the difference. Approximately 3,500 calories equate to one pound of body fat.
Our calculator takes your estimated TDEE and subtracts your planned daily calorie intake to determine your daily calorie deficit. This deficit is then used to estimate your weekly weight loss and the time it will take to reach your target weight.
Realistic Weight Loss Expectations
While it might be tempting to aim for rapid weight loss, a healthy and sustainable rate is generally considered to be 1 to 2 pounds per week. This rate allows your body to adapt, helps preserve muscle mass, and is more likely to lead to long-term success. Losing weight too quickly can sometimes lead to nutrient deficiencies, muscle loss, and a higher chance of regaining the weight.
Example Scenario: Putting It All Together
Let's consider an example to illustrate how the calculator works:
- Current Weight: 200 lbs
- Target Weight: 160 lbs
- Height: 5 feet 10 inches
- Age: 35 years
- Gender: Male
- Activity Level: Moderately Active
- Daily Calorie Intake: 1800 kcal
Based on these inputs, the calculator would perform the following steps:
- Convert Units: Convert 200 lbs to 90.72 kg and 5'10" to 177.8 cm.
- Calculate BMR: Using the male Mifflin-St Jeor formula, BMR would be approximately 1848 kcal/day.
- Calculate TDEE: With a moderately active factor (1.55), TDEE would be around 1848 × 1.55 = 2865 kcal/day.
- Determine Calorie Deficit: TDEE (2865 kcal) – Daily Intake (1800 kcal) = 1065 kcal/day deficit.
- Estimate Weekly Weight Loss: (1065 kcal/day × 7 days) / 3500 kcal/lb = 2.13 lbs/week.
- Calculate Time to Target: Total weight to lose (40 lbs) / Weekly loss (2.13 lbs/week) = approximately 18.8 weeks (or about 4.3 months).
This example shows how a consistent calorie deficit, combined with an understanding of your body's energy needs, can lead to predictable and healthy weight loss.
Important Considerations
- Individual Variation: Metabolic rates can vary slightly between individuals. Factors like genetics, body composition (muscle vs. fat), and hormonal balance can influence your actual results.
- Accuracy of Inputs: The accuracy of the calculator's output depends on the accuracy of your inputs. Be honest about your activity level and calorie intake.
- Nutrient Density: While calorie deficit is key, the quality of your calories matters. Focus on nutrient-dense foods to support overall health and energy levels.
- Exercise: While the calculator accounts for activity level in TDEE, incorporating regular exercise (both cardio and strength training) is crucial for maintaining muscle mass, boosting metabolism, and improving overall health during weight loss.
- Consult a Professional: This calculator provides estimates for informational purposes. Always consult with a healthcare professional, registered dietitian, or certified personal trainer before starting any new diet or exercise program, especially if you have underlying health conditions.
